Megoran, Nick, Fiona McConnell, and Philippa Williams. WebMar 1, 2024 · normative ethics, that branch of moral philosophy, or ethics, concerned with criteria of what is morally right and wrong. It includes the formulation of moral rules that have direct implications for what human actions, institutions, and ways of life should be like.
